2013-03-15 32 views
0
<tr> 
    <td>a</td> 
    <td>b</td> 
</tr> 

我知道我可以手动创建一个数组并将其循环到每个td并将它们推送到数组中。将表单元格文本转换为数组

但有没有什么办法可以使jQuery的单线程结果与文本数组?

期望的结果:

['a', 'b'] 

回答

5

您可以使用.map.get下面给出的解决这个问题。

var values = $('td').map(function(index, item){ 
    return $(item).text() 
}).get() 

console.log(values) 

演示:Fiddle

相关问题